news 2026/5/1 11:13:59

告别界面烦恼:效率工具ExplorerPatcher实现Windows系统界面优化

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
告别界面烦恼:效率工具ExplorerPatcher实现Windows系统界面优化

告别界面烦恼:效率工具ExplorerPatcher实现Windows系统界面优化

【免费下载链接】ExplorerPatcher提升Windows操作系统下的工作环境项目地址: https://gitcode.com/GitHub_Trending/ex/ExplorerPatcher

你是否也曾因Windows 11文件资源管理器的全屏弹窗而中断工作思路?是否怀念Windows 10简洁高效的操作界面?作为一款专注于系统界面定制的开源工具,ExplorerPatcher能够帮助你重构工作环境,实现真正的工作流优化。本文将从问题根源出发,带你全面了解这款工具的核心功能与实用技巧,让你的Windows体验焕然一新。

问题直击:Windows界面痛点解析

Windows系统作为全球使用最广泛的桌面操作系统,其界面设计一直是用户体验的关键。然而从Windows 10到Windows 11的转变中,微软引入的诸多界面改动让许多用户感到不适:

  • 文件资源管理器全屏弹窗:打开文件夹时突然弹出的全屏窗口打断工作节奏
  • 任务栏布局调整:居中设计的任务栏与传统使用习惯冲突
  • 开始菜单功能削减:新版开始菜单移除了用户熟悉的诸多功能
  • 窗口切换体验下降:Alt+Tab界面改动导致多任务操作效率降低

这些界面问题看似微小,却在日常工作中不断累积干扰,影响整体工作效率。据统计,频繁的界面干扰会使工作专注度下降40%,平均恢复工作状态需要23分钟。而ExplorerPatcher正是针对这些痛点开发的系统界面优化工具。

工具解析:ExplorerPatcher核心功能探秘

ExplorerPatcher是一款轻量级系统增强工具,通过修改Windows资源管理器(explorer.exe)的行为模式,实现界面定制与功能增强。其核心优势在于无需修改系统核心文件,通过动态钩子(hook)技术实现功能调整,兼顾安全性与灵活性。

界面风格切换引擎 🌐

功能效果:在Windows 10与Windows 11界面风格间无缝切换,保留系统更新兼容性

适用场景:习惯传统界面布局的用户快速适应新系统

适用人群:👨💻开发者/📊办公族

这一功能由[Taskbar10.cpp]模块负责实现,通过拦截并修改任务栏创建过程中的样式参数,实现不同版本Windows界面风格的切换。用户可根据个人习惯选择:

  • Windows 10经典任务栏(左对齐图标,支持小图标显示)
  • Windows 11现代任务栏(居中图标,支持动态透明度)
  • 混合模式(Windows 10任务栏+Windows 11开始菜单)

弹窗行为控制系统 🛠️

功能效果:精准控制文件资源管理器弹窗行为,消除全屏干扰

适用场景:需要频繁使用文件资源管理器的办公场景

适用人群:📊办公族/🎨设计师

由[HideExplorerSearchBar.c]模块实现的这一功能,允许用户自定义文件资源管理器的打开方式:

  • 禁用全屏弹窗:设置为在当前窗口打开而非新建全屏窗口
  • 搜索栏行为调整:隐藏搜索栏或调整其位置与尺寸
  • 文件夹记忆功能:记住上次打开位置与窗口大小

开始菜单增强工具 💡

功能效果:恢复并增强开始菜单功能,提升程序启动效率

适用场景:需要快速访问应用程序与系统功能的日常操作

适用人群:所有Windows用户

[ep_startmenu/ep_sm_main.c]模块为用户提供了丰富的开始菜单定制选项:

  • 经典列表视图:恢复Windows 10风格的应用程序列表
  • 自定义磁贴布局:自由调整磁贴大小与位置
  • 快速访问增强:添加常用文件夹与网址的快捷入口

场景应用:实战部署与基础配置

快速安装流程

  1. 克隆项目仓库 ➡️git clone https://gitcode.com/GitHub_Trending/ex/ExplorerPatcher
  2. 进入项目目录 ➡️cd ExplorerPatcher
  3. 运行安装脚本 ➡️BuildDependenciesRelease.bat
  4. 执行安装程序 ➡️ep_setup/ep_setup.exe
  5. 重启资源管理器 ➡️ 安装程序自动完成

安装过程中,程序会请求管理员权限以完成必要的系统集成。整个过程无需手动修改系统文件,所有更改都通过动态链接库注入实现,确保系统安全性。

基础配置指南

安装完成后,右键点击任务栏选择"属性"即可打开设置界面。以下是推荐的基础配置步骤:

  1. 任务栏设置 ➡️ 选择"任务栏样式"为"Windows 10"
  2. 开始菜单设置 ➡️ 启用"经典开始菜单布局"
  3. 窗口行为 ➡️ 禁用"文件资源管理器全屏弹窗"
  4. 切换器设置 ➡️ 将"Alt+Tab样式"改为"Windows 10传统模式"
  5. 应用设置 ➡️ 点击"立即重启资源管理器"使配置生效

图:ExplorerPatcher支持的应用程序图标样式示例

进阶技巧:效率提升秘诀

高级配置项一:任务栏图标自定义

通过修改配置文件ep_gui/GUI.c中的以下参数,可以实现更精细的任务栏定制:

// 任务栏图标间距调整 #define TASKBAR_ICON_SPACING 4 // 默认为8,减小可增加图标数量 // 任务栏自动隐藏敏感度 #define AUTO_HIDE_SENSITIVITY 2 // 1-5,数值越小敏感度越高

修改后重新编译并安装,即可获得更符合个人习惯的任务栏布局。

高级配置项二:窗口切换增强

ep_extra_valinet.win7alttab/main.c中启用额外的窗口切换功能:

// 启用窗口预览缩略图 #define ENABLE_WINDOW_PREVIEWS TRUE // 设置Alt+Tab切换速度 #define SWITCH_SPEED 150 // 毫秒,数值越小切换越快

这一配置特别适合需要频繁在多个窗口间切换的开发者和多任务处理用户。

自定义扩展开发

ExplorerPatcher支持通过[ep_extra/]目录加载自定义扩展DLL,实现个性化功能。开发流程如下:

  1. 创建符合接口规范的DLL项目
  2. 实现必要的导出函数
  3. 将编译好的DLL放入ep_extra目录
  4. 在设置界面启用自定义扩展

这一特性为高级用户提供了无限可能,社区已经开发出包括天气显示、系统监控等多种实用扩展。

常见问题:避坑指南与解决方案

安装后资源管理器崩溃

问题表现:安装后资源管理器不断重启或崩溃

解决方案

  1. 按下Ctrl+Shift+Esc打开任务管理器
  2. 结束所有explorer.exe进程
  3. 在任务管理器中点击"文件"→"运行新任务"
  4. 输入ep_setup.exe /safe-mode以安全模式启动安装程序
  5. 选择恢复默认设置并重启

系统更新后功能失效

问题表现:Windows更新后,之前的设置失效

解决方案

  1. 检查是否有ExplorerPatcher更新版本
  2. 如无更新,打开设置界面
  3. 点击"高级"→"修复系统集成"
  4. 重启资源管理器

与其他系统增强工具冲突

问题表现:同时使用多个系统定制工具导致功能异常

解决方案

  1. 打开设置界面
  2. 进入"兼容性"选项卡
  3. 启用"兼容模式"
  4. 根据冲突工具类型选择相应的兼容策略

工具对比:为何选择ExplorerPatcher

工具特性ExplorerPatcherStartAllBackClassic Shell
开源性质完全开源闭源商业软件开源(停止维护)
系统兼容性Windows 10/11Windows 11专用Windows 7-10
资源占用低(约2MB内存)中(约8MB内存)中(约6MB内存)
自定义程度
活跃开发

ExplorerPatcher的独特优势在于其轻量级设计与活跃的社区支持。相比商业软件,它提供了更多自定义选项;相比停止维护的Classic Shell,它能更好地支持最新的Windows版本。对于追求界面效率与个性化的用户来说,ExplorerPatcher无疑是最佳选择。

通过本文的介绍,相信你已经对ExplorerPatcher有了全面的了解。这款工具不仅能帮你解决Windows界面的各种痛点,更能让你的工作环境真正贴合个人习惯,实现效率提升。立即尝试,开启你的高效Windows体验吧!

【免费下载链接】ExplorerPatcher提升Windows操作系统下的工作环境项目地址: https://gitcode.com/GitHub_Trending/ex/ExplorerPatcher

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 8:54:42

2025+全栈API开发实战指南:从架构设计到企业级应用

2025全栈API开发实战指南:从架构设计到企业级应用 【免费下载链接】ComfyUI 最强大且模块化的具有图形/节点界面的稳定扩散GUI。 项目地址: https://gitcode.com/GitHub_Trending/co/ComfyUI 在2025年的技术生态中,API已成为连接系统的核心枢纽&a…

作者头像 李华
网站建设 2026/3/28 15:45:15

7步攻克Kafka-UI配置难题:从症状诊断到预防体系的完整实践

7步攻克Kafka-UI配置难题:从症状诊断到预防体系的完整实践 【免费下载链接】kafka-ui provectus/kafka-ui: Kafka-UI 是一个用于管理和监控Apache Kafka集群的开源Web UI工具,提供诸如主题管理、消费者组查看、生产者测试等功能,便于对Kafka集…

作者头像 李华
网站建设 2026/5/1 6:18:20

ExplorerPatcher使用指南:打造个性化Windows工作环境

ExplorerPatcher使用指南:打造个性化Windows工作环境 【免费下载链接】ExplorerPatcher 提升Windows操作系统下的工作环境 项目地址: https://gitcode.com/GitHub_Trending/ex/ExplorerPatcher 还在为Windows 11界面不适配烦恼吗?想找回Windows 1…

作者头像 李华
网站建设 2026/5/1 10:02:01

微信密钥内存提取工具:跨版本兼容的密钥定位技术全解析

微信密钥内存提取工具:跨版本兼容的密钥定位技术全解析 【免费下载链接】PyWxDump 获取微信账号信息(昵称/账号/手机/邮箱/数据库密钥/wxid);PC微信数据库读取、解密脚本;聊天记录查看工具;聊天记录导出为html(包含语音图片)。支持…

作者头像 李华